Note If the lithium battery in a Cisco 1841 router should fail, the router must be returned to Cisco for repair.
Do not replace the battery yourself. Although the battery is not intended to be field replaceable, the
safety agencies require the following warning be included in this document.
Warning
There is the danger of explosion if the battery is replaced incorrectly. Replace the battery only with
the same or equivalent type recommended by the manufacturer. Dispose of used batteries according
to the manufacturer’s instructions.
Statement 1015
Chassis Security
The chassis of the Cisco 1841 router is constructed with a Kensington
TM
security slot on the back panel.
It can be secured to a desktop or other surface by using Kensington
TM
lockdown equipment.
